Sarah Silverman and two authors have filed lawsuits against Meta and OpenAI, alleging that they used their material without permission to train chatbots.

and two novelists are suing Meta and OpenAI, the company behind ChatGPT, for allegedly using their content without permission to train chatbots. used their books without authorization to develop their so-called large language models, which their makers pitch as powerful tools for automating tasks by replicating human conversation. against Meta alleges that leaked information about the company’s AI business shows that their work was used without permission.

"The summaries get some details wrong" but still show that ChatGPT "retains knowledge of particular works in the training dataset," the lawsuit says. The proposed class action lawsuits, filed Friday in San Francisco federal court, underscore the legal risks developers of chatbots face when using troves of copyrighted material to create apps that deliver realistic responses to user prompts.
